Development of Selective Pattering Method of Biomolecules Using Photothermal Effect on Engineering Plastic Micro Wells

Abstract

Selective attachment of biomolecules to micro wells contributes to fabrication of biodevices and biosensors. The biomolecules can be patterned on the engineering plastic micro wells by using the photothermal method. Our method... [ view full abstract ]
